About
Kariye Mosque in Istanbul is a captivating fusion of Byzantine, Ottoman, and Islamic architecture, originally opened in 1321. This historical building, once a Byzantine church, has undergone meticulous restoration and has served as a mosque since 2020. It features mesmerizing frescoes and mosaics that are remarkably well-preserved, offering a serene and peaceful atmosphere.
